Energy Efficiency
One of the most significant considerations when purchasing cold storage refrigeration units is energy efficiency. According to the U.S. Department of Energy, refrigeration accounts for nearly 20% of total energy usage in commercial buildings. Investing in energy-efficient models can lead to substantial long-term savings. The ENERGY STAR certification indicates that a refrigeration unit meets specific energy efficiency criteria, which can reduce operating costs by up to 30%.
Capacity Requirements
Another key factor is the capacity of the refrigeration unit. Businesses must analyze their storage needs based on anticipated volume and the type of products being stored. For instance, the Global Cold Chain Alliance states that the demand for cold storage capacity is expected to reach 30 million square feet by 2025, emphasizing the importance of accurately forecasting capacity needs to avoid over or under-investing in storage solutions.

Compliance and Regulations
Businesses must also navigate a complex landscape of regulations regarding food safety and pharmaceutical storage. The U.S. Food and Drug Administration (FDA) sets strict guidelines for pharmaceutical refrigeration, ensuring that temperature-sensitive products are stored correctly. Companies must choose refrigeration systems that comply with these regulations to avoid legal repercussions and ensure product integrity.
Cost Considerations
While upfront costs play a crucial role in purchases, total cost of ownership (TCO) is equally important. The initial investment must be weighed against ongoing maintenance, energy costs, and the lifespan of the unit. A study by the National Resources Defense Council suggests that upgrading to energy-efficient refrigerated systems could save businesses an average of $2,400 annually.
Location and Design
The geographical location of a cold storage facility also affects its performance. For example, facilities located in hotter climates may require additional insulation and increased cooling capacity. Furthermore, the layout and design of the cold storage can significantly impact operational efficiency, as proper workflow design minimizes temperature fluctuations and ensures employee safety.
Supplier Reputation and Support
Choosing a reputable supplier is another crucial factor. Companies should thoroughly research potential vendors, evaluate their experience in the industry, and review customer testimonials. Strong post-purchase support can be invaluable, ensuring that any issues with the cold storage refrigeration units are addressed promptly and effectively. According to a survey conducted by the Food Marketing Institute, 33% of food suppliers reported that supplier reliability was more critical than pricing when selecting refrigeration systems.
